The Massachusetts Homestead Act

WebAn estate of homestead is a type of protection for a person’s principal residence. There is an automatic homestead protection of one hundred and twenty-five thousand dollars ($125,000) with respect to a home that does not declare a homestead exemption with the Registry of Deeds. Web7 de abr. de 2024 · In Massachusetts, the homestead exemption covers a home that you occupy or intend to occupy as your primary personal residence. A home can be a house, a two to four-unit multi-family dwelling, or a condominium, together with the land.
